Medical Education Coordinator

UBMD Psychiatry
08.2012 - 09.2025
  • Coordinated the rotations for the second, third, and fourth-year medical students from the University at Buffalo. Coordination of Daemen College PA students and visiting students from other universities.
  • Managed all aspects of the six-week Psychiatry clinical rotations for all third-year medical students at the University at Buffalo School of Medicine. Scheduled courses, graded, and arranged comprehensive schedules.
  • Arranged lecture materials.
  • Updated all clerkship documents. Maintaned up todate course curriculum and syllabus. Entered all information in MedHub.
  • Worked with the Office of Medical Education and the Office of Curriculum at the Medical School to keep LCME policies and procedures up to date.
  • Scheduled and created course materials for the second-year medical students including, assigning groups and keep the standards up to date.
  • Coordinated fourth-year students and visiting students. Set elective rotations, made schedules, prepared course materials, and completee student grades.
  • Provided administrative support for the Director of Medical Student Education in Psychiatry. Worked with physicians, residents, administrative staff, hospital staff, and the University at Buffalo staff and administration. Coordinated with outside hospitals and clinics to manage numerous placements for the medical students clinical rotations.
